text: Salt Creek is a small coastal stream in southern Orange County, California in the United States. About 4 miles (6.4 km) long, the creek drains 6.1 square miles (16 km2) in parts of the cities of Laguna Niguel and Dana Point. The creek begins in Laguna Niguel and flows west and south through a narrow canyon, partly in the Salt Corridor Regional Park. It empties into the Pacific Ocean at Salt Creek County Beach in Dana Point.
